About

The Role

At Cesium Astro, we are developers and pioneers of out-of-the-box communication systems for satellites, UAVs, launch vehicles, and other space and airborne platforms. We take pride in our dynamic and cross-functional work environment, which allows us to learn, develop, and engage across our organization. If you are looking for hands‑on, interactive, and autonomous work, Cesium Astro is the place for you.

We are actively seeking passionate, collaborative, energetic, and forward‑thinking individuals to join our team.

We are looking to add a Senior Technical Recruiter to our team. If you enjoy working in a startup environment and are passionate about hiring top talent to work on satellites, spacecraft, and aerospace systems, we would like to hear from you.

In this position, you will be responsible for building a pipeline of candidates to help develop leading‑edge electronics for satellites, spacecraft, and aerospace systems. You will collaborate with hiring managers and key stakeholders to identify, attract, and hire top talent in various technical disciplines within the aerospace industry.

This is a multifaceted job that requires strong technical aptitude and the ability to effectively assess the technical capabilities of candidates, along with outstanding organizational skills and the ability to understand and promote the value proposition Cesium offers. Talent acquisition activities will include sourcing candidates from a variety of platforms and helping to develop high‑impact recruiting strategies. You will work closely with Cesium engineering and business staff to develop and execute talent acquisition projects.

Job Duties And Responsibilities
  • Work closely with hiring managers to understand the technical requirements of each role and develop effective recruitment strategies.
  • Proactively source, identify and engage top‑tier technical candidates for various roles in engineering, software development, aerospace, and other relevant disciplines.
  • Effectively assess the technical ability and aptitude of candidates for complex engineering roles.
  • Consult with hiring managers regarding candidate backgrounds and make recommendations.
  • Engage in full‑cycle recruitment from screening applicants to evaluate candidates' skills, experience, and cultural fit to negotiating and extending offer packages.
  • Utilize various sourcing techniques, including job boards, social media, industry conferences, and networking events, to build a strong pool of qualified candidates.
  • Assist with a wide array of additional functions as necessary within a high growth startup.
Job Requirements And

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in a relevant discipline from an accredited university or institution.
  • Prior career experiences in the aerospace industry, or similar, working in a relevant engineering discipline.
  • Minimum 6 years of experience in technical recruiting within the aerospace, space, and/or defense industries.
  • Experience recruiting for aerospace, electrical, mechanical, software, and other engineering positions. Strong preference for candidates with experience recruiting for electrical engineering disciplines, including Digital Hardware, Power Electronics, FPGA, RF, and Antenna Design.
  • Strong networking skills and the ability to connect with passive candidates.
  • Experience with full life cycle recruiting (screening candidates, consulting with hiring managers, facilitating interviews, and extending offers).
  • Proven ability to use recruiting techniques, such as cold calling candidates, planning and executing networking events, locating industry experts and coming up with creative ways to interact with them, and developing original focused sourcing campaigns.
  • Ability to manage multiple high priority, technical requisitions at one time.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ast‑paced and dynamic environment.

$107,000 - $127,000 a year

Cesium Astro considers several factors when extending an offer, including but not limited to, the role and associated responsibilities, a candidate's work experience, education/training, and key skills. Full‑time employment offers include company stock options and a generous benefits package including health, dental, vision, HSA, FSA, life, disability and retirement plans.
